We understand the unique marketing challenges in your industry.
Large veterinary corporations gain marketing scale advantages, making it harder for independents to compete.
Severe veterinarian and technician shortages limit practice growth and create burnout.
Pet owners increasingly compare prices online and challenge recommendations, creating trust issues.
Urgent cases disrupt scheduled appointments, creating wait time issues and staff stress.
Pet anxiety about vet visits leads owners to postpone care, reducing preventive compliance.
Modern pet owners expect 24/7 communication and online booking that many practices lack.
